Conquering Current Affairs for CLAT: A Comprehensive Strategy
Staying updated on current events is essential for success in the CLAT assessment. Current affairs often appear in the General Knowledge section of the exam, and understanding them can also boost your performance in other sections like Legal Reasoning and Essay Writing.
To effectively excel current affairs for CLAT, you should adopt a structured approach:
- Follow reputable news sources: Choose newspapers, magazines, and online platforms known for their reliability.
- Expand your news consumption: Don't just stick to one source. Get perspectives from various outlets to gain a balanced understanding.
- Focus on legal and national news: Pay special attention to developments in the legal field, government policies, and social issues.
- Make notes: Summarize key information from your reading. This will help you retain important details for future reference.
- Continuously review your notes: Set aside time each week to go over your notes and reinforce your understanding of current events.
Remember, consistency is key. Make current affairs a routine of your daily study schedule. By following these strategies, you can effectively prepare yourself for success in the CLAT exam.
